Business compliance and governance involves policy development, oversight mechanisms, and disciplined processes designed to ensure legal operation, ethical standards, and risk management across the organization.
Core elements include a formal compliance program, risk assessments, policy creation, employee training, internal controls, audits, and clear governance roles and responsibilities.
